Off-site run — loan pieces for the Dellmore Gallery show. Confirm all six crates from the Arbenny Collection are strapped and labelled. Check condition reports signed and copies inside crate lids. Van from Kestrel Haulage arrives 08:15 sharp. Foam corners on the two framed works — no exceptions. Courier hand-over instruction is appended directly below this line:

drop instructions, bahif-bahip: the norax feniel courier leaves the drumir kaseth rusir ledger at gate 1983 under passcode 849948

Environment Variables — Ledgerleaf Export Service. The spreadsheet exporter's memory behaviour is governed entirely by env vars, so set these carefully. EXPORT_MAX_ROWS_IN_MEMORY defaults to 10000; lower it on small nodes to avoid OOM kills during wide-column exports. EXPORT_TMP_DIR must point to a disk-backed path, never tmpfs, or spill files defeat the purpose. Finally, streaming exports are encrypted at rest, which requires the export cipher key. Place that key on the line immediately following this paragraph.

env line for tawig-fawef: RELAY_SECRET20=0ab759e18e0c5ff3bdaf

If the Lampwick rollout framework starts flapping a flag, don't panic — pause the cohort ramp from the Stagegate console first, then check the evaluator logs for stale cache reads. Most of the time it's the sync worker lagging. Before filing anything, grab the trace token printed below this line.

build token for tajeg-bajep: htk14_409ba9df6b8acb

Night-shift visitors at Corvane Analytics must sign the paper log at the front desk even if they pre-registered through the Gatewarden portal, since the portal syncs only during business hours. Verify photo ID, issue a red lanyard, and phone the hosting employee before allowing anyone past the lobby doors. Unescorted visitors are never permitted after 22:00. If the inner door reader rejects the lanyard, use the override code below.

badge for kahop-taweg: bdg-NECBH-85461